Buyer's Guide

What to Look for in a Box Level

Length & Reach

12-inch levels fit tight spaces and tool pouches, ideal for cabinet work and quick checks. 24-inch models span longer pipe runs, reducing measurement error on horizontal waste lines. Choose based on your typical job site constraints.

Magnetic Strength

Rare earth magnets grip securely but can shift on curved pipe. Magnet track systems distribute force evenly, preventing rock on steel and cast iron. Test magnet hold on dirty or painted surfaces where grip weakens.

V-Groove Design

Machined V-grooves center the level on round pipe and conduit, crucial for accurate slope measurement. Depth and angle of the groove determine stability on ½-inch copper versus 2-inch steel pipe.

Vial Accuracy & Visibility

Magnified vials with high-contrast bubbles reduce parallax error in dim crawlspaces. Look for 0.0005-inch/mill vial accuracy and top-read windows for overhead work. Pitch vials must show ¼-inch and 1/8-inch per foot marks.

Frame Durability

Aluminum box beam construction withstands drops and torque better than I-beam or plastic frames. Rubberized end caps protect finished surfaces and absorb impact when the level hits concrete.

Slope Measurement Features

Pre-set gradient vials speed drain installation by showing code-compliant pitches without manual calculation. Standard levels require measuring fall over distance; gradient models display slope directly.

What size level do plumbers actually use?
Most plumbers carry both: a 12-inch level for tight spaces inside cabinets and a 24-inch level for horizontal waste lines. The longer span reduces error accumulation on long runs, while the short level fits tool pouches and works overhead.
Why is magnetic strength critical for plumbing?
Strong magnets hold the level hands-free on steel and cast iron pipe while you mark slope or drill holes. Weak magnets slip on vertical pipe or dirty surfaces, forcing you to hold the level and compromising accuracy.

Do I need a V-groove for copper pipe work?
Yes. The V-groove centers the level on round pipe, preventing rocking that causes false readings. Flat levels sit on two contact points and tilt easily; V-grooves create stable three-point contact.
Are expensive levels worth it for DIY plumbing?
A $30-40 level with accurate vials and decent magnets pays for itself on one properly sloped drain line. Cheap plastic levels lose calibration quickly and lack magnets, making them frustrating for pipe work.
